Carey players named All-Ohioans

CAREY — Another year, another All-Ohio honor. Carey High School’s Hailey Niederkohr was named first-team All-Ohio as a sophomore, a year after she was named to the second-team All-Ohio list as a freshman.

Carey’s Bame, Roark lead All-DC-U team

All-Daily Chief-Union baseball 2018

One more time, Carey’s Trey Bame and coach Joey Roark earned top honors and did so unanimously as player and coach of the year, respectively, on the All-Daily Chief-Union baseball team. The pair earned the same honors on both the All-Northern 10 Athletic Conference and All-District 9 baseball teams.

Watson finishes 6th in 400 dash

6th-place finish

COLUMBUS — Having raced the 100 and 200 dashes in the past, Wynford junior Alizhah Watson never would have guessed he would finish in the top six in the state in the 400 dash in upcoming seasons. But despite his inexperience in the race, an injury suffered midway through the 2018 season and the fact that the 400 dash was not his favorite race, Watson embraced his new event late this season.
